Did you install the drivers for the cable before you connected the phone to the computer? Is the phone turned on? Is the cable plugged in completely to the PC and your phone?
I don't want to assume you now all of these steps, but those are the easiest ones you can troubleshoot without looking at the computer itself.
If you didn't do the first one, you'll probably have to remove the incorrect drivers before the phone will be recognized. I have no idea which ones they'd be...
